Billboard shader question...

Hi guys i have a question that is it possible to stop the rotation of the billboard on y axis and let it rotate both x and z is it possible i am using this shader given below which is a cutout billboard shader and its working perfectly for me thou i want it to only rotate x and z and when camera goes up it stop the rotaion or etc

i have searched alot and check whole forum for this but i didnt get any solution i realy wanted to knw that is it possible what i am asking

the shader i am using i given below

     Shader "MyShader/billboards123" {
     Properties {
     _MainTex ("Texture Image", 2D) = "white" {}
     _CutOff ("cutout size",Range(0,1))=0.1
     }
     SubShader {
    AlphaTest Greater [_CutOff]
      
     Pass
     {
     Tags { "LightMode" = "ShadowCaster" }
     SetTexture [_MainTex]
     }
     
     Pass {
  Tags { "Queue" = "AlphaTest" "RenderType"="Transparentcutout" }
  
     cull off
     CGPROGRAM
      
     #pragma vertex vert
     #pragma fragment frag
      
     // User-specified uniforms
     uniform sampler2D _MainTex;
     uniform float _CutOff;
      
     struct vertexInput {
     float4 vertex : POSITION;
     float2 tex : TEXCOORD0;
     };
     struct vertexOutput {
     float4 pos : SV_POSITION;
     float2 tex : TEXCOORD0;
     };
      
     vertexOutput vert(vertexInput input)
     {
     vertexOutput output;
      
     output.pos = mul(UNITY_MATRIX_P,
     mul(UNITY_MATRIX_MV, float4(0.0, 0.0, 9.0, 1.0))
     - float4(input.vertex.x , input.vertex.z, 0.0, 0.0));
      
     output.tex = -input.tex;
      
     return output;
     }
      
     float4 frag(vertexOutput input) : COLOR
     {
      
     float4 color = tex2D(_MainTex, float2(input.tex));
     clip(color.a - _CutOff) ;
     return color;
     }
      
     ENDCG
     }
 //    UsePass "VertexLit/SHADOWCOLLECTOR"    
 //    UsePass "VertexLit/SHADOWCASTER"
     }
     
 //Fallback  "Transparent/Cutout/Diffuse"
     }

any help would be appreciated thanks AR
